March 05 Road Entrance & Parking: Our aim is to improve Health and Safety in the yard by keeping 1) all customers away from HGV movements 2) all
parking and traffic away from the area immediately in front of the office 3) all HGVs on a one way circuit so that they do not reverse
To achieve this, we are making better defined routes onto the site and improving vehicle
parking arrangements. Since December we have been concreting the entrance area by the weighbridge. The new concrete road swings left just before the end of the weighbridge, and is intended to start customer traffic aiming in a straight line
for the public car park.
We also plan to put: a) a zebra crossing in front of the office right across to the first row, b) a disabled parking space in a bay outside Ro’s office window, c) a designated
walkway from the car park to the office beside the Ply Shed d) checkout parking bays for you to park in when loaded next to the walkway.
When HGVs come through our gates, they will be sent right-handed past the
sand and gravel bunkers onto our extension land. As you leave the site from the office, HGVs will chiefly be coming from your left onto the weighbridge.
Please be aware that that on all roads there may well be TWO WAY
TRAFFIC coming in the opposite direction to you and that we have installed two more speed ramps! January 05 We now stock a high quality Scandinavian C16 graded timber for structural work. Most C16 is stored by other merchants in the open under sheets. We
